I had haddock, chips and mushy peas. Not the best I've had, but certainly not the worst. What is surprising is the queue stretching out the door, I've never seen anything like it. The queue moved VERY slowly because they're busy serving seated customers as well as take away customers and they struggle to cope with demand, it's incredibly popular. After queuing for about half an hour, I eventually placed my order and waited another 20 minutes to finally get my food. To me this just isn't worth it and I won't bother again, but if you're happy to wait, the food isn't bad and the prices are reasonable.
